Red Sea Beaches, Diving, and Affordable Luxury Travel in Egypt

While ancient monuments dominate headlines, coastal destinations also explain why travelers are choosing Egypt in 2026. The Red Sea is famous for its crystal-clear water, vibrant coral reefs, and world-class diving. Cities like Sharm El-Sheikh, Dahab, and Hurghada attract divers, snorkelers, and beach lovers from across the globe.

Travelers researching why travelers are choosing Egypt in 2026 often discover that the Red Sea offers some of the best-value luxury resorts anywhere. Five-star hotels, private beaches, and all-inclusive packages provide exceptional comfort at surprisingly affordable prices.

Diving enthusiasts especially understand why travelers are choosing Egypt in 2026. The Red Sea contains hundreds of coral species, colorful fish, and famous shipwrecks. Sites like Ras Mohammed National Park and the SS Thistlegorm wreck create unforgettable underwater adventures. When is the best time to visit Egypt in 2026?

The most comfortable travel season runs from October through April when temperatures are milder. Many travelers planning why travelers are choosing Egypt in 2026 schedule visits during these months to enjoy sightseeing, Nile cruises, and desert excursions comfortably.

How many days are ideal for visiting Egypt in 2026?

Most travel experts recommend 7 to 12 days to fully experience why travelers are choosing Egypt in 2026. This timeframe allows visitors to explore Cairo, visit the pyramids and museums, take a Nile cruise between Luxor and Aswan, and relax along the Red Sea coast.
